In this podcast we talk about the first space in the evolution of AI which is the "Generation Space". This is described in the source as the first stage of AI evolution, where AI is used for content generation, data analysis, and trend prediction. Businesses start their AI journey in this space because it offers simple automation and task execution, reducing the time and effort required for previously time-consuming and labor-intensive activities. The Generation Space acts as a foundation for more sophisticated AI applications by enabling organizations to experiment with AI, observe its capabilities, and gain the confidence to investigate more transformative applications.
The source also illustrates this idea with examples from various fields:
Predictive analytics in healthcare: The Mount Sinai Hospital in New York employs IBM Watson Health to anticipate which patients have a higher risk of problems or readmission by examining patient data, genetic information, and social determinants of health. This enables medical professionals to step in sooner and modify treatment strategies, resulting in improved patient care and cheaper healthcare expenses.
Dynamic profiling in public employment services: Predictive analytics techniques, particularly logistic regression and decision trees, were used to build a dynamic profiling system for job seekers. This method made it possible to continuously assess and update each job seeker's risk of long-term unemployment based on a variety of criteria, improving the efficiency and efficacy of public employment services.
